Adding Master/Client Nodes

If workloads on the data plane of a cluster increase, you can add master or client nodes as needed. Services are not interrupted while they are added.

Prerequisites

The cluster is in the Available state and has no ongoing task.

Procedure

  1. Log in to the CSS management console.
  2. In the navigation pane, choose a cluster type. The cluster management page is displayed.
  3. Choose More > Modify Configuration in the Operation column of the target cluster. The Modify Configuration page is displayed.
  4. On the Modify Configuration page, choose the Add Master/Client Node tab.
  5. Select the target node type and set the node specifications, quantity, and storage.
    • Master and client nodes cannot be added at the same time.
    • If a cluster already has a master or client node, you can only add nodes of the other type.
  6. Click Next.
  7. Confirm the information and click Submit.

    Return to the cluster list page. The Task Status of the cluster is Scaling out.

    • If you added a master node and Cluster Status changed to Available, the master node has been successfully added.
    • If you added a client node and Cluster Status changed to Available, the client node has been added. You can restart data nodes and cold data nodes to shut down Cerebro and Kibana processes on the nodes.
